Positioning SRS Transmissions During a Discontinuous Reception Cycle
Last updated:
Abstract:
A base station of a network acts as a serving node for a user equipment (UE). The UE is a target UE in a positioning method initiated by the network. The base station compares discontinuous reception (DRX) timing information for a DRX cycle of the UE with positioning sounding reference signal (SRS) timing information for an SRS configuration of the UE, determines whether the positioning SRS is located within an inactive time of the DRX cycle and when the positioning SRS is located within the inactive time of the DRX cycle, modifies one of the DRX cycle or the SRS configuration.
